This project is facilitated by NTRLS, supported by five partner organizations, and our combined memberships include 353 public libraries. The Workskills Development project seeks to distribute to each of these public libraries a self-guided workforce literacy product which may be lent to the public. These products will target adult patrons whose literacy skills are at or below 4th Grade Level Equivalency.
